Across TCGA patient cohorts, CHRM4 mutation is significantly associated with the total protein of many other genes, with 24 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ible CHRM4-associated genes across cancer lineages are Caspase-7-cleavedD198, MSH2, and Rad50. Each is linked with CHRM4 in more than 2 cancer types. Because this analysis shows association rather than direction, both CHRM4-to-partner and partner-to-CHRM4 results are reported.
